Published my March 2020 retrospective Continued work on my blog post about digitizing old home movies Added support for “subscribe by topic” on my newsletter signup form Switched back to MailChimp after I realized that Email Octopus doesn’t support list segmentation I need this feature to be able for the new subscribe by topic I ended up creating my own abstract newsletter signup proxy This makes it so that the HTML for my the newsletter signup form on my blog never has to change because no matter which provider I use, the request always goes to https://subscriptions.mtlynch.io/subscribe
and then that server acts as a middleman between my blog and the email provider. Went through my Google AdSense to block ads from companies that seem to be COVID-19 profiteeringe.g., hand sanitizer, N95 masks Misc ⟵ First
